Handing over the Glimmerparse encoding-detection work before the cut. Detection for uploaded text files now falls back to the Bytewren heuristic when confidence drops under 0.7; tests are green. One open item: Latin-2 files from the Kestrova importer still misclassify occasionally. Everything needed is in the release branch. To unseal the deploy credentials vault, use the passphrase appended below.

vault phrase of bahof-baguf = casael-oliox-lamix

Runbook: Pennywhistle notification fan-out backpressure. When the fan-out workers fall behind, the outbox table balloons and delivery latency spikes — you'll see it first in the Dovetail queue-depth graph. Don't just scale workers; check whether a single noisy tenant is flooding the topic, and throttle them via the tenant config first. If you do scale, bump FANOUT_WORKERS in the deploy env, redeploy, and watch for drain within ten minutes. The workers authenticate to the broker with a credential set on the next line of the env file.

env line for tagaf-yahif: LEDGER_TOKEN29=a7e22fd0ee7d43436e62c1c3439fb

**14:32** — The split of the user module out of the Brindlewood monolith finally went live. Traffic shifted to `brindle-identity` via the 10% canary, and honestly it was boring in the best way: error rates flat, p99 down a hair. One gotcha for future maintainers: session stickiness still routes through the old edge config, so don't delete it yet. The canary was pinned to the build below.

session token of yahap-fafop = htk9_f6aa94135

# Break-Glass Access — InvoForge Renderer

Plugin authors normally interact with the InvoForge PDF renderer through the sandboxed plugin API only. Break-glass access exists solely for incidents where a malformed plugin corrupts the render queue and the sandbox cannot be reached. Request approval from the on-call steward first; all break-glass sessions are logged and reviewed within 24 hours. Once approval is granted, unlock the emergency console using the recovery passphrase that appears immediately below.

recovery phrase for yawif-hahif: druys-kelius-ralax-raliel